Turned from locally felled spalted sycamore from the Castlewellan area, this bowl shows the flowing dark lines and gentle colour shifts that make spalted sycamore so distinctive. Sycamore is normally a pale, fine‑grained hardwood with a calm, even appearance — but when spalting develops, the wood takes on a completely different character. The natural markings wander through the grain like ink on paper, giving each bowl its own unique pattern.
Sycamore has a long history in Ireland, often used for kitchenware, musical instruments, and fine turning thanks to its smooth texture and light tone. The spalted pieces feel a little wilder, shaped by time, weather, and the quiet life of the forest. Castlewellan’s woodlands, with their cool air and long‑established hardwood stands, often produce sycamore with especially expressive spalting.
